If you're experiencing issues with your BMW's key fob the first thing you should do is replace the battery. The majority of BMW key fobs are equipped with the standard CR2032 watch battery. To replace the battery, simply remove the cover from the key fob and replace the battery. After the new battery is installed, the key fob will be able to unlock and start the car.

Transponder keys

If you own a BMW the key fob is likely to contain a transponder. These small chips contain special codes which send a signal the computer system in your car when you press the ignition key. If the code matches to the computer, then your car will start. This makes it virtually impossible for thieves to hot wire cars, as the engine will not start unless the chip and computer match.

Some older models might not have these chips. If you're not sure if your car is chip-equipped or not, you can call an automotive locksmith to check for the chip. These professionals are trained to look over keys, and can confirm whether they have microchips. They also can perform transponder programming, if needed.
